Output 0a7684a84f7c864e75ff601ee603a0f33b2ee7ebc99e483350de33302e31b50a:23

value
84886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ebffb599b3723160a8d3976e497d83e35369e4f OP_EQUAL
address
3GAQfz53kEybEiF6c44W4DzHzbWQQ6tp6u
transaction
0a7684a84f7c864e75ff601ee603a0f33b2ee7ebc99e483350de33302e31b50a
confirmations
101358
spent
true